Blockchain in Supply Chain Jobs Growth Projections 2025

Market Size and Growth Trends

By 2025, the blockchain supply chain sector is not just growing—it’s surging. According to the SEMrush 2023 Study, the market is projected to hit $1.26 billion by 2025, fueled by a blistering 60.1% CAGR from 2024–2025. This growth outpaces the broader blockchain industry (forecast to reach $1 trillion by 2025, per Gartner 2024) as logistics and manufacturing firms race to adopt transparent, tamper-proof systems.

2025 Market Projections (USD 1.26 billion; 2024–2025 CAGR 60.1%)

The 2025 spike is driven by enterprise demand for end-to-end supply chain visibility. For example, Walmart’s 2023 pilot with IBM Blockchain reduced produce recall times from 7 days to 2.2 seconds by recording every shipment’s origin, storage, and delivery on an immutable ledger. This efficiency has 82% of supply chain leaders prioritizing blockchain for traceability (Deloitte 2024).

Key Applications Driving Job Growth

Product Traceability and Provenance

Traceability remains the #1 use case, with 85% of consumer goods companies planning blockchain adoption by 2026 (Forrester 2024). Blockchain’s unalterable ledger ensures every step—from raw material sourcing to final delivery—is recorded, eliminating counterfeit goods and boosting brand trust. Take luxury goods giant LVMH: Its AURA blockchain platform now tracks 100% of its high-end watches, reducing fraud claims by 55% since 2022.

Emerging Job Roles and Responsibilities

The demand for blockchain supply chain talent is skyrocketing. The 2025 World Economic Forum Jobs Report projects 840,000 new roles by 2030, with 250,000 emerging by 2025 alone.

  • Blockchain Supply Chain Analysts: Design traceability frameworks and audit smart contracts.
  • Smart Contract Developers: Code self-executing contracts for payments, compliance, and inventory management.
  • Supply Chain Transparency Officers: Bridge tech and operations to ensure stakeholder trust.

Core Skills and Competencies

Technical Expertise (Quantum Theory, Computer Science, Domain-Specific Knowledge)

To thrive, analysts must master the language of quantum. A 2023 IBM study highlighted "quantum utility"—instances where quantum computers outperform classical machines in niche tasks like molecular modeling—underscoring the need for analysts to interpret these technical wins for business stakeholders.

  • Quantum theory basics: Understanding superposition, entanglement, and qubit behavior to evaluate quantum project feasibility.
  • Computer science foundations: Familiarity with algorithms, error correction, and hybrid quantum-classical systems.
  • Domain-specific knowledge: For example, finance analysts need quantum cryptography expertise; healthcare analysts require quantum molecular simulation insights.

Interdisciplinary Collaboration

Quantum projects rarely operate in silos. A 2024 case study from a Fortune 500 pharmaceutical firm revealed how a quantum business analyst collaborated with quantum physicists (to model drug interactions), R&D directors (to align timelines), and C-suite executives (to secure $5M in funding).

  • Facilitating "quantum-classical" teamwork between technical and non-technical teams.
  • Mediating conflicting priorities (e.g., balancing R&D speed with cost constraints).

Communication and Simplification Abilities

Translating "qubit noise" into "ROI" is non-negotiable. Pro Tip: Use relatable analogies—compare quantum superposition to a chess piece existing in multiple positions simultaneously—to make abstract concepts actionable for executives. A 2023 Gartner survey found that teams with analysts who simplify quantum jargon see 30% faster project approvals.

AI Ethics Officer Job Market Landscape 2025

The 2025 Jobs Report from the World Economic Forum identifies AI Ethics Officers as one of the fastest-emerging roles, with demand projected to surge by 340% by 2025 (Gartner 2023). This growth is driven by escalating AI adoption across industries and stricter global regulations—making ethical oversight not just a priority, but a legal mandate.

Why AI Ethics Officers Are Exploding in Demand

Driver 1: Regulatory Pressure

Laws like the EU AI Act (2024) and California’s AI Accountability Act (2025) now require organizations to audit AI systems for bias, transparency, and fairness. A 2023 McKinsey study found that 68% of Fortune 500 companies cite regulatory compliance as their top reason for hiring AI Ethics Officers.

Driver 2: Public Trust Imperatives

In 2023, IBM expanded its AI ethics team by 150% after facing public backlash over biased hiring algorithms. Today, their ethics officers oversee 50+ enterprise AI systems, reducing compliance risks by 40% and boosting stakeholder trust scores by 22% (IBM 2024 Case Study).

Key Skills for 2025 AI Ethics Officers

Here’s what hiring managers are looking for (LinkedIn 2023 Skills Report):

  • Bias Detection Tools: Proficiency with tools like IBM’s AI Fairness 360 or Google’s What-If Tool.
  • Regulatory Literacy: Deep understanding of global frameworks (EU AI Act, U.S. Algorithmic Accountability Act).
  • Stakeholder Engagement: Experience designing ethical frameworks with input from engineers, lawyers, and end-users.
  • Explainable AI (XAI): Familiarity with methodologies to make AI decisions interpretable to non-technical teams.

Step-by-Step: How to Break Into AI Ethics by 2025

  1. Build Core Knowledge: 78% of current AI Ethics Officers have degrees in data science, philosophy, or law (LinkedIn 2023). Start with courses like Coursera’s “AI and Ethics” or edX’s “Ethics of Artificial Intelligence.
  2. Gain Hands-On Experience: Use open-source tools (try GitHub’s Fairlearn repository) to audit sample datasets for bias.
  3. Network Strategically: Join the Ethics and AI Consortium (EAIC) or local meetups to connect with hiring managers.
  4. Highlight Transferable Skills: Emphasize compliance, human rights, or risk management experience—these are highly valued in the field.
